oracle數(shù)據(jù)文件recover,全面解析與操作指南
Oracle數(shù)據(jù)文件恢復:全面解析與操作指南

在Oracle數(shù)據(jù)庫管理中,數(shù)據(jù)文件的恢復是一個至關重要的環(huán)節(jié)。當數(shù)據(jù)庫遇到故障或數(shù)據(jù)丟失時,恢復數(shù)據(jù)文件是確保業(yè)務連續(xù)性的關鍵。本文將全面解析Oracle數(shù)據(jù)文件的恢復過程,并提供詳細的操作指南。
一、數(shù)據(jù)文件恢復的背景與重要性

Oracle數(shù)據(jù)庫中的數(shù)據(jù)文件是存儲實際數(shù)據(jù)的載體,包括表數(shù)據(jù)、索引、視圖等。當數(shù)據(jù)文件損壞或丟失時,可能會對業(yè)務造成嚴重影響。因此,掌握數(shù)據(jù)文件的恢復方法對于數(shù)據(jù)庫管理員來說至關重要。
二、數(shù)據(jù)文件恢復的類型

Oracle數(shù)據(jù)文件的恢復主要分為以下幾種類型:
完全恢復:恢復所有丟失或損壞的數(shù)據(jù)文件,包括數(shù)據(jù)文件、控制文件、重做日志文件等。
部分恢復:僅恢復部分丟失或損壞的數(shù)據(jù)文件,如僅恢復數(shù)據(jù)文件或僅恢復控制文件。
增量恢復:僅恢復自上次備份以來發(fā)生變化的數(shù)據(jù)。
三、數(shù)據(jù)文件恢復的步驟

以下是Oracle數(shù)據(jù)文件恢復的基本步驟:
檢查數(shù)據(jù)庫狀態(tài)
確定恢復類型
備份數(shù)據(jù)庫
恢復數(shù)據(jù)文件
驗證恢復結果
四、數(shù)據(jù)文件恢復的具體操作

以下以Oracle 12c為例,介紹數(shù)據(jù)文件恢復的具體操作:
檢查數(shù)據(jù)庫狀態(tài)
使用SQLPlus連接到數(shù)據(jù)庫,并執(zhí)行以下命令檢查數(shù)據(jù)庫狀態(tài):
SQL> selec ame, log_mode, ope_mode from vdaabase;
確定恢復類型
根據(jù)實際情況選擇合適的恢復類型,如完全恢復或部分恢復。
備份數(shù)據(jù)庫
在恢復之前,建議先備份數(shù)據(jù)庫,以防止在恢復過程中出現(xiàn)新的問題。
SQL> shudow immediae; SQL> sarup mou;
恢復數(shù)據(jù)文件
使用RMA工具恢復數(shù)據(jù)文件。以下是一個示例命令:
ru { allocae chael c1 ype disk; resore daabase; release chael c1; }
驗證恢復結果
恢復完成后,檢查數(shù)據(jù)文件是否正常,并驗證數(shù)據(jù)完整性。
SQL> selec file_ame, block_size, byes from dba_daa_files;
五、注意事項

在進行數(shù)據(jù)文件恢復時,請注意以下事項:
確保備份文件完整且可用。
在恢復過程中,避免對數(shù)據(jù)庫進行其他操作,以免影響恢復結果。
在恢復完成后,對數(shù)據(jù)庫進行全面的測試,確保數(shù)據(jù)完整性。
六、

Oracle數(shù)據(jù)文件恢復是數(shù)據(jù)庫管理員必備的技能。通過本文的介紹,相信您已經(jīng)對數(shù)據(jù)文件恢復有了更深入的了解。在實際操作中,請根據(jù)實際情況選擇合適的恢復類型和操作步驟,確保數(shù)據(jù)安全。
本站所有文章、數(shù)據(jù)、圖片均來自互聯(lián)網(wǎng),一切版權均歸源網(wǎng)站或源作者所有。
如果侵犯了你的權益請來信告知我們刪除。郵箱: